Who does'nt love crackers with their cup of tea. I particularly love Haldirams Chai puri. They are so crispy and flavorful but I often feel guilty for eating such fried processed stuff. So I decided to make a healthier version of the same chai puri by using incorporating whole whaet flour,same spice mix and baking the puris/crackers instead of frying them. So here is my version of baked spicy sesame chilli crackers.
Ingredients
- 3/4 Cup Whole wheat Flour
- 3/4 Cup All Purpose Flour
- 2 tablespoon Sesame Seeds
- 1 teaspoon Kasoori Methi, powdered
- 1 teaspoon Kashmiri Mirch Powder
- 6 tablespoon Olive Oil or any refined vegetable oil
- Salt to taste
- Chilled Water to knead the dough
Method
- In a bowl sieve all purpose flour and whole wheat flour together.
- To this add Sesame seeds, Kasoori methi powder, Kashmiri mirch powder and Salt.
- Add in olive oil and mix well with fingers till dough starts to resemble bread crumbs and should come together when pressed in palm.
- Add in just enough chilled water so that the dough comes together. Do not add too much water at this stage.
- Do not knead dough for long just enough so that a ball is formed. Dough should be a little stiff. Cover it with cling film and rest it for 30 minutes.
- Meanwhile preheat the oven to 180 degree Celsius.
- After 30 minutes, divide the dough into 4 portion and roll out each portion of about 1/2 inch thickness
- Withe the help of a desired cookie cutter, cut out small crackers and prick them using fork.
- Bake the crackers for 15 minutes,turning them once in between.Make sure not to over bake them else they will become hard.
- Cool on wire rack and store them in airtight container.
Quick Tips
- Do not over bake the crackers as they will harden up more after cooling.
- You can use any combination of herbs and spices to your liking in this recipe.
- If you wish to you can also fry these crackers on medium heat till they turn light golden brown.
